Biography
Abri van Straten was born in South Africa, and grew up in the picturesque city of Cape Town. Both parents were successful authors who encouraged an appreciation of the arts. He first picked up the guitar at the age of ten and never put it down again. He’s has been writing songs ever since.
Since completing a degree in music he has been the lead singer, song writer and guitarist for the South African rock group, The Lemmings. The group has toured Europe, Scandinavia and most recently the US. The Lemmings have recorded four CD’s and performed over one thousand shows.
“I was greatly influenced by the lyric writers of the 60’s and 70’s like Dylan, Simon and Garfunkle, as well as the Afrikaans writers, friends of my Dad’s, who would often come around to the house to talk about art and literature. I owe them a great debt.”
Abri now lives in California with his wife, who he met on his latest US tour, Kristin Bauer, currently on True Blood as "Pam".
“Sunlight and Shadows” is his first Solo CD, more acoustic than previous albums.
